Modern Vertical Gardens: Space-Saving Solutions from Lovingood Landscape
Vertical gardens or living walls involve planting crops, flowers, or foliage vertically, often using a wall-mounted system. This setup not only maximizes limited space but also creates an impressive visual impact. Living in urban environments can sometimes mean compromising on outdoor space, but with vertical gardens, even the smallest balcony or patio can become a lush oasis. Not only do these gardens serve as a stylish addition, but they also improve air quality, increase biodiversity, and can even help insulate buildings, reducing energy costs.
The beauty of vertical gardens lies in their versatility. Whether you’re interested in growing herbs for your kitchen or want to create a vibrant wall of blossoms, the options are virtually limitless. In addition to adding aesthetic value, vertical gardens promote a range of environmental benefits. They can help reduce urban heat by shading walls and reflecting sunlight, thus assisting in lowering energy consumption for buildings. Moreover, they provide a haven for pollinators such as bees and butterflies, contributing to the restoration of local ecosystems.
For those considering adding a vertical garden to their space, it’s essential to think about location and plant choice. Not all plants are suited for vertical installation, and some may require specific care.
